The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Smith, born in 1851 in Elgin, Elgin or Moray, consisted of 4 members. William was the head of the household, married to Rose Ann Smith, born in 1854 in Lanarkshire, Scotland. They had 2 children; Alexander (born 1877 in Houston, Renfrewshire, Scotland) and William (born 1879 in Houston, Renfrewshire, Scotland).
